Sat 1322860219909659

decimal
319144.219909659
degree
0°109144′616″219909659‴
percentile
62.993343874514565%
name
emcksdgyzba
cycle
0
epoch
1
period
158
block
319144
offset
219909659
timestamp
rarity
common